+/******** Hooks stuff *********/
+
+struct hook_data
+{
+private:
+ hook_func_t m_hook_func;
+ void *m_hook_data;
+public:
+ hook_data(hook_func_t hook_func, void *hook_data)
+ : m_hook_func(hook_func)
+ , m_hook_data(hook_data) {
+ }
+
+ hook_data() = delete;
+
+ /**
+ * Check if the given hook points to the given function.
+ */
+ bool is(hook_func_t hook_func) const {
+ return m_hook_func == hook_func;
+ }
+
+ /**
+ * Invoke the hook with the given input and output pointers.
+ */
+ bool_ invoke(void *in, void *out) const {
+ return m_hook_func(m_hook_data, in, out);
+ }
+};
+
+std::unordered_map<size_t, std::vector<hook_data>> &hooks_instance()
+{
+ static auto instance = new std::unordered_map<size_t, std::vector<hook_data>>();
+ return *instance;
+}
+
+
+int process_hooks_restart = FALSE;
+
+static std::vector<hook_data>::iterator find_hook(std::vector<hook_data> &hooks, hook_func_t hook_func)
+{
+ return std::find_if(hooks.begin(),
+ hooks.end(),
+ [&](const hook_data &hook_data) {
+ return hook_data.is(hook_func);
+ });
+}
+
+void add_hook_new(int h_idx, hook_func_t hook_func, cptr name, void *data)
+{
+ auto &hooks = hooks_instance()[h_idx];
+ // Only insert if not already present.
+ if (find_hook(hooks, hook_func) == hooks.end()) {
+ hooks.emplace_back(hook_func, data);
+ }
+}
+
+void del_hook_new(int h_idx, hook_func_t hook_func)
+{
+ auto &hooks = hooks_instance()[h_idx];
+
+ /* Find it */
+ auto found_it = find_hook(hooks, hook_func);
+ if (found_it != hooks.end())
+ {
+ hooks.erase(found_it);
+ }
+}
+
+bool process_hooks_new(int h_idx, void *in, void *out)
+{
+ auto const &hooks = hooks_instance()[h_idx];
+
+ auto hooks_it = hooks.begin();
+ while (hooks_it != hooks.end())
+ {
+ auto &hook_data = *hooks_it;
+
+ /* Invoke hook function; stop processing if the hook
+ returns TRUE */
+ if (hook_data.invoke(in, out))
+ {
+ return true;
+ }
+
+ /* Should we restart processing at the beginning? */
+ if (process_hooks_restart)
+ {
+ hooks_it = hooks.begin();
+ process_hooks_restart = FALSE;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 hooks_it++;
+ }
+ }
+
+ return false;
+}
